    Role Introduction

    As our Design Principal, Industrial Sector, you will have daily direct client contact and will be expected to lead the building program through project execution for light industrial projects. You will be working in our Client Programs (CP) Market, where you will have the unique opportunity to work on global and national building programs with a focus on project and client leadership through all phases of design and delivery. Every day you will act as the project leader, serve as the client single point-of-contact, and collaborate directly with the consultant team. Our Industrial Sector portfolio includes logistics, manufacturing, aviation, data centers, and food processing. To thrive you must have a strong competency in governing codes and regulations, and an aptitude for delivery and construction.

    What your day will look like:

    • Leads and manages both the client and project teams through the overall project development process from project conception phase through the design phases (PD,SD,DD), development of construction documents and continues to actively collaborate with the delivery project manager from construction documents through construction administration, reporting to the client the project status throughout the life of the project.
    • Oversees all phases of the design process, taking a primary role from design development through construction administration
    • Leads the architectural building design process. Engages the design team, communicates the AHJ and client design expectations and assures the quality of the deliverables to the client.
    • Handles Quality Control of project documents. Is responsible for the deliverables to the client or AHJ.
    • Participates in construction costing, scheduling, and phasing with our internal Cost Management team, the general contractor and the client's real estate and construction departments.
    • Oversees development of construction documents and contract administration.
    • Coordinates and oversees work of consultants.
    • Directly negotiates with the client any scope change and additional services as required.
    • Is responsible for the project financials including invoice review and tracks progress in collections and communicates with client as necessary to collect any aging invoices.
    • Leads client & consultant communication and can speak with confidence and knowledge about the drawings and deliverables.
    • Focuses on team ownership and accountability of projects as well as team dynamics so as to grow communication proficiency with leadership team, client, and project team.
    • Ensures projects begin with a project plan, overall schedule and budget work plan in place.
    • Ensures clear milestones are established, communicated regularly with the client through weekly project status updates and results are achieved by the project team.
    • Actively engages in mentoring and apprenticeship opportunities and encourages the development of the junior staff. Always working to share their expertise and explain the 'why' to colleagues.
    • Travel (1-2-day trips) will be required for attendance at site meetings and presentations to various state and local jurisdictions.
    • Maintains consistent rigor around client and team communications. Holds regular meetings with the client and project teams to assure clarity of scope, that the schedule is being met and the deliverables are of a high quality.
    Requirements:

    We're looking for someone who:

    • Bachelor or Master's Degree of Architecture or Mechanical Engineering
    • Cold Chain experience is a must
    • Architectural licensure preferred
    • 15+ years of architectural & project design management
    • Demonstrated expertise in the industrial sector, with a focus on manufacturing or food processing, preferred.
    • Ability to travel, typically(1-2 day trips) will be required for attendance at site meetings and presentations to various state & local jurisdictions
    • Proven ability and confidence in being client facing and leading the project team including outside consultants and partners
    • A persistent problem-solver with a value-added practice approach
    • Ability to serve as a positive influencer who inspires and motivates the team
    • Entrepreneurial, outgoing personality, confident, a people person with compelling management & design acumen
    • Portfolio of recent built work and projects
    • Guiding projects through the jurisdictional architectural design approvals process including jurisdictional hearings and community meetings.
    • Effective people, interpersonal and conflict management skills. Comfortable speaking in front of both small and large groups of people about the project.
    • A well-rounded fundamental comprehension of architectural building design, retail interior space planning, engineering, construction & sustainability practices.
    • Ability to research codes, ordinances and other jurisdictional requirements for a property and apply them to the design of a project.
    • Ability to manage project priorities, risks and to identify issues and proactively facilitate solutions to resolve them.
    • Ability to manage project scope, service fee agreements, schedule and communicate that to the project team.
    • Must be a driven and results-oriented professional that is comfortable in a decision-making role
    • Exhibits MG2 Practice Values of Integrated Approach, Design Excellence, Social Responsibility, Leadership, and Results.
